Abstract (EN)
Copper which first metal with the outstanding qualities used throughout history and continues to be indispensable material. The first production of high-grade copper oresis preferred because of that the natural resources are decreasing day by day. Copper products in the world by completing their economic useful lives create a new source of raw material for re-use. Increasing the efficiency of production, reducing the energy consumption, increasing the product quality and quantitative marrow are priority issues in production engineering. The production processes and characteristics of copper from second sources at commercial nature were investigated by taking into consideration the local conditions of a major copper producer in the world Kazakhstan and utilizing the opportunities in Turkey. The purity and combination conditions have been characterized according to product quality and application areas. Purification of copper is made as a pyrometallurgical with fire, electrolysis and by melting again in cathode. Purity values of copper are reached as blister copper % 97 - 99, in blast furnace %90 -95, as hydro-metallurgical % 85 - 90,by electrolysis % 99.99. The production and quality requirements of copper used in re-melted purified coppers with sufficient purity and scrap for commercial are determined as comparative.
